Someone call a doctor because things seem very “unwell” in Alex Cooper’s Podcast Land. On Tuesday, Variety reported that the Unwell Network (aka her podcasting empire for young influencers) dropped Alix Earle’s Hot Mess podcast. It also apparently gave up all rights to the show (read: Earle is free to take her weekly chitchats to greener pastures), and SiriusXM, which is Unwell’s distribution and advertising partner, will stop selling ads for Hot Mess moving forward. While Alex with an “e” hasn’t commented on the situation, Alix with an “i” seemed to briefly address the news in a TikTok, saying “there’s been a lot of chatter online this week about me and work. And I also have no idea what’s going on.” The near radio silence has created the perfect vacuum for internet sleuths to do what they do best: theorize about what actually happened between the Call Her Daddy host and the TikTok star, who just a year and a half ago became one of the first talents to sign with Unwell in what was a highly publicized match made in internet heaven

While most are using the alleged split as proof there’s ongoing beef between the two professional yappers, some have speculated that Cooper’s trying to spin the situation. The evidence of bad blood (if you can call it that): Last month, fans pointed out that Earle was notably absent from an Unwell Super Bowl party in New Orleans — even though she was in the city for the game. In December, Earle’s father appeared on her podcast and talked about handling “a business situation” that he “wasn’t happy” about, which some believe involved Cooper. And, around the same time, Redditors noticed Unwell was rarely promoting Hot Mess on its feeds, opting to push another host’s podcast instead. Also not helping matters? Comments about Earle’s exit from another character in the podcasting cinematic universe, Brianna “Chickenfry” LaPaglia. A hot mess, indeed.

Is Millie Bobby Brown trying to land her next role through cosplay? Some corners of the internet seem to think so. In recent weeks, the Stranger Things star has debuted a major makeover and worn a string of intensely ’90s-inspired looks, leading many to suspect she’s dropping not-so-subtle hints that she wants to play Britney Spears in an upcoming biopic. (Though, we should mention her new aesthetic has also drawn comparisons to Pamela Anderson.) It started last month, when MBB revealed her platinum blonde hair in an Instagram post with Limited Too-esque sticker effects. Since then, she’s stepped out in getups straight from the Princess of Pop’s playbook: a crop top and pants so bedazzled, they rival childhood dance costumes; a blue-and-white striped halter top and bandage skirt (complete with frosted Urban Decay-like eyeshadow); and a denim-on-denim ensemble that can only be interpreted as a nod to that outfit. Which begs the question: Is she taking a page from Ariana Grande? (MBB did say in a recent interview she’d “love nothing more” than to be part of Spears’s story.) Or is this just a 21-year-old doing, well, 21-year-old things? We have no idea, but one thing’s for sure: MBB might have competition.

After a divisive AI controversy, an incredibly messy social-media scandal, and one star-studded class photo, Hollywood’s biggest night is finally here. Yes, we’re talking about the 97th Academy Awards — which will be hosted by Conan O’Brien (was Nikki Glaser busy?) and will likely look a little different this year. That’s because (a) they’re starting early (our bedtimes would like to thank the Academy), and (b) like other recent awards shows, the ceremony will pay tribute to Los Angeles in the wake of the wildfires. Naturally, we can’t help but wonder: Will the Emilia Pérez cast awkwardly ignore Karla Sofía Gascón — who, despite everything, is planning to attend? Will Timothée Chalamet achieve his pursuit of greatness by taking home the best actor statue? Will Cynthia Erivo join the elite club of EGOT winners? (At the very least, she’ll be performing with Ariana Grande.) And, now that it’s actually competitive, who will win best picture? Tune in to ABC to find out.
